After … Opossums have impressive memories—at least when it comes to food. Researchers found that possums are better at remembering which runway led to a tasty treat than rats, cats, dogs, and pigs. They can also recall the smell of toxic substancesup to a year after trying them. WebMar 8, 2024 · Even though they are small, opossums are very good climbers. Unlike raccoons, when an opossum climbs, its claws don’t create damage . While their speed attributes to their ability to climb very well, it’s not the only helpful feature. One of the other reasons an opossum can climb is because they have 2 big toes on each foot. Despite the fact that they have short, little legs, they have no problem climbing a fence. That’s because they have long claws and even thumbs that are on their hind feet. Although mostly tree and land dwellers, opossums are good swimmers with no fear of diving into the water. It can float, swim, and dive with relative ease. Many accounts note that opossums can swim well both on the surface and underwater.
